- 博客(4)
- 收藏
- 关注
原创 fetch,ajax,websoket
fetch--原生用fetch需要两步,第一步请求,第二步解析。async function(){ let res = await fetch('data/1.json'); let json = await res.json(); }jsonp本身是通过script来实现了跨域,但是不能阻止别人调用自己这个方法。不安全。ajax2.0(formdata)<form id="form1" action="请求网址" method="post/get"&
2020-05-27 09:52:04
223
原创 数组的扩展
扩展运算符含义 ... 将一个数组转为用逗号分隔的参数序列 该函数主要用于函数调用 function Sum(x,y){ return x+y; } let arr = [3, 5] Sum(...arr) // 8替代数组的apply方法 扩展运算符的应用 合并数组 // es5 [1, 2].concat(more) // es6 [1,2 ...more] 与解构赋值组合 扩展运算符可以与解构赋值结合起来,生成数组 组合使用,扩展运算符必须放在参数的最后
2020-05-27 09:42:13
120
原创 javascript引用类型
引用类型是一种数据结构,用于将数据和功能组织在一起。Object类型创建Object实例的方式有两种。第一种是使用new操作符后跟Object构造函数。另一种方式是对象字面量表示。访问对象属性时可以使用点表示法或者方括号,方括号时属性以字符串形式放在括号内。主要优点是可以通过变量来访问属性。Array类型数组的length属性可以从数组的末尾移除项或向数组中添加新项。 检测某个值是否是数组 Array.isArray() 调用数组的toString()方法,会返回由数组中每个值得字符
2020-05-27 09:34:44
165
原创 javascript基本数据类型
基本数据类型StringNumberNull只有一个值null,被认为是一个空对象指针。这也是typeof null返回Object的原因。如果定义一个变量将来用来存储对象,那么在初始化时可以把他设为null。需要注意的是在原型链中Object.prototype.__proto__ === nullUndefined声明一个变量却未初始化时为undefined。undefin...
2020-04-24 10:50:53
130
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人